BEACN Announces 2025 Q2 Results and New CFO

BECN · Price
Executive Summary
- BEACN Wizardry & Magic Inc. released financial results for the six months ended June 30, 2025, reporting a net loss of $916,765 and sales revenue of $1,378,793.
- The company announced the appointment of Derek Sobel as Chief Financial Officer (CFO), effective September 1, 2025, replacing Interim CFO Daniel Davies.
- Management highlighted a 5% increase in sales and a 17% increase in gross profit in Q2 2025, driven by strong Direct-to-Consumer (D2C) sales.
Key Details
- Financial Performance (Six Months Ended June 30, 2025):
- Sales Revenue: $1,378,793 (compared to $1,558,868 in 2024).
- Gross Profit: $560,564 (41% margin) (compared to $590,800 or 38% margin in 2024).
- Net Loss: $916,765 (compared to a loss of $842,133 in 2024).
- Quarter 2 2025 Highlights:
- Sales increased by 5% year-over-year.
- Gross profit increased by 17% year-over-year.
- Growth attributed to strong D2C sales performance.
- Management Changes:
- New Appointment: Derek Sobel appointed as CFO, effective September 1, 2025. Sobel brings over a year of experience overseeing BEACN's accounting responsibilities with the company's corporate accountants at Catapult.
- Resignation: Daniel Davies resigned as Interim CFO and Chief Technology Officer (CTO), effective September 1, 2025.
- Continuing Role: Daniel Davies will continue to serve as a Board Member of BEACN.
- Company Profile: BEACN is a Victoria, BC-based consumer electronics company developing audio equipment and technology for gamers, live streamers, and content creators.
